This is for those with a sweet tooth. I have a sweet tooth and juicy jalebis are one of my favourite sweet snacks.
They can be made at home as well but I have so far not tried making them The main ingredient is gram flour, sugar and curds. Gram flour is made into a thick batter adding curds and water with salt to taste. . The jalebis are deep fried The batter is put in a muslin cloth, knotted and squeezed directly into the hot oil. One needs practice for this. The fried jalebis are then soaked in sugar syrup.
